Transaction ebb378d58028dc0bc41236ac140a046b296c67bf166eed5c92a2eb1ade01ae58
1 Input
1 Output
-
ebb378d58028dc0bc41236ac140a046b296c67bf166eed5c92a2eb1ade01ae58:0
- value
- 24859059
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d6f58141dace831c51efa8192d4531d87ebe7ed OP_EQUALVERIFY OP_CHECKSIG
- address
- 19X3EALNqGZCrQjWqnHUYiuKbbDt7o9YH1